Types of Trade Execution Methods
Trade execution methods refer to the various approaches investment apps utilize to complete client transactions. Each method influences factors such as speed, cost, and execution quality, making it vital for traders to understand their options. Accurate knowledge helps optimize trading strategies and improves investment outcomes.
One common method is market execution, which prioritizes speed by executing orders at the current market price. This method offers rapid fulfillment but may result in slippage, especially during volatile periods. It is widely used in investment apps for its quick response.
Another method is limit order execution, where traders specify a price at which they wish to buy or sell. The trade is executed only when the market reaches that price, offering price control but possibly leading to non-execution if conditions are not met. This approach appeals to traders aiming for better price precision.
A third method is stop order execution, which automatically converts into a market order when a specified price is reached, often used for risk management. It helps ensure that trades are executed to limit losses or protect profits but can be subject to slippage during fast market movements.

Hidden costs and their impact on returns
Hidden costs in trade execution can significantly diminish overall investment returns, yet they often remain unnoticed by users of investment apps. These costs may include bid-ask spreads, commissions, and other fees not immediately apparent at trade initiation.
Bid-ask spreads, for example, represent the difference between the buying and selling price of an asset, effectively acting as an invisible fee. Wide spreads can erode profits, especially in frequent trading strategies. Additionally, small commissions or trading fees can accumulate rapidly, impacting net returns over time.
Subtle costs such as slippage—where trades execute at prices different than expected—also affect performance. Slippage often results from market volatility or delayed execution, leading to less favorable trade prices. Hidden costs like these underscore the importance of understanding total trading expenses beyond visible fees.
Failing to account for hidden costs can lead investors to overestimate potential gains and underestimate the true cost of trades. This oversight can ultimately impair long-term portfolio growth, making it vital to select investment apps that transparently disclose all associated trading costs.

Best execution principles
Best execution principles refer to the obligation of investment apps to execute client orders in a manner that maximizes the likelihood of obtaining the best possible results. This involves considering factors such as price, speed, and likelihood of execution. Investment apps must prioritize these factors to ensure fair and efficient trade execution.
To comply with these principles, investment apps typically evaluate multiple elements, including order size, market conditions, and available venues. They aim to secure the most advantageous terms for clients while considering the costs and potential market impact of each trade. This process demands strict adherence to regulatory standards and transparency.
Ensuring best execution involves a series of criteria, which may be summarized as follows:
- Price and cost efficiency.
- Speed of order execution.
- Likelihood of fill or partial fill.
- Market impact and liquidity considerations.
Investment apps are legally responsible for maintaining audit trails and documenting compliance with best execution obligations, reinforcing transparency and client trust.

Risks and Challenges in Trade Execution
Trade execution in investment apps presents several risks and challenges that can impact investor outcomes. One significant challenge is slippage, where the executed price differs from the expected price due to market volatility or low liquidity. This can increase costs and reduce profits.
Another concern is partial or failed executions, which occur when orders are only partially filled or not filled at all. These issues can arise from technical glitches, insufficient market depth, or server delays, leading to potential missed opportunities or unexpected trading costs.
Additionally, the speed of trade execution can influence outcomes, as delays may cause traders to miss optimal entry or exit points. Technological disruptions, such as server outages, also pose risks that can prevent effective trade execution at critical moments.
Overall, understanding these risks is vital for investors employing investment apps, emphasizing the need for robust technology infrastructure and awareness of market conditions to mitigate potential challenges.

Strategies for traders to improve execution quality
To enhance trade execution quality in investment apps, traders should prioritize selecting platforms known for their efficient order processing and low latency. Investing time in comparing apps based on execution speed and reliability can significantly impact trade outcomes.
Utilizing order types such as limit and stop orders allows traders to specify prices for executing trades, reducing market impact and improving execution precision. These strategies help manage risks and ensure trades align with desired price points, contributing to better overall execution quality.
Furthermore, traders should consider breaking large orders into smaller segments, a technique known as order slicing. This approach minimizes market disruption and reduces the likelihood of slippage, ensuring that trades are executed at favorable prices.
Continuous education on market conditions and awareness of trading hours can also aid traders in timing their transactions effectively. Staying informed about liquidity levels and volatile periods helps optimize trade execution, ultimately improving trading performance.
